Output 97b126f15c6f6f9ac63c317ace045c20a8da5162c2732a03a001caa0fadef950:3

value
17850476
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 3e10d8d88ab5a32caebb1c769e19788c74970871 OP_EQUALVERIFY OP_CHECKSIG
address
16fB5Swpajwk7WpeyMV44w1rs2zPEet8mf
transaction
97b126f15c6f6f9ac63c317ace045c20a8da5162c2732a03a001caa0fadef950
spent
true